Output 66ce357438cca3faf74c9ac644cba83bd4af77413dcf2b73ac3e489af16ea00a:0

value
517613
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 efb2d97481349fc6cadd4444c776d4524157b651b7be69aaa43adbc77f5385b1
address
bc1pa7edjaypxj0udjkag3zvwak52fq40dj3k7lxn24y8tduwl6nskcsd4psfu
transaction
66ce357438cca3faf74c9ac644cba83bd4af77413dcf2b73ac3e489af16ea00a
spent
true